<p x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ance" class="first" dir="auto" id="d730709e144">Research integrity checks are imperative to ensuring the reliability and transparency of scholarship. However, in recent years, the volume of technical checks for editors to complete has become overwhelming in many disciplines, from plagiarism detection to figure analysis to papermill scans, and the list goes on. New technologies present opportunities to automate these processes; however, they are imperfect and require human intervention. They can also be cost-prohibitive for small publishers. This session will explore steps journals can take to develop research integrity check processes that work within their available time and budgetary resources.
